A Cost Benefit Analysis of the Depot Modification Field Teams for the T-45C Aircraft
Abstract
This thesis focuses on the current procedures for implementing the Depot modifications on the T-45 training aircraft located at NAS Meridian, Ms. used by the Navy to train its Student Naval Aviators. Using cost-benefit analysis, it analyzes the feasability of performing the modifications at the existing Contractor Depot Field Team site at NAS Kingsville, TX or standing up an additional mod line at NAS Meridian, Ms. The analysis demonstrates the savings for the Navy available by expanding the existing mod line at NAS Kingsville, TX with out sacrificing any readiness or lost training days.
